What Conditions Benefit from Massage Therapy?

Chiropractic massage therapy is valuable for everyone as it relaxes the mind and body and calms the central nervous system. Massage therapy is particularly beneficial for patients experiencing back pain, joint pain, sacroiliac joint dysfunction, muscle spasms, soft tissue injuries, disc issues, pinched nerves, arthritis, fibromyalgia, sciatica, and headaches. Massage therapy improves the circulation and blood flow in the body and is often recommended for individuals with high blood pressure, diabetes, and sleep disorders, and as a complement to postoperative care. This treatment is excellent for improving the overall efficiency and health of the musculoskeletal system and can relieve muscular tension, increase range of motion and flexibility, and decrease pain.

What Type of Massage Therapy is Right for Me?

Health Centered Chiropractic offers several forms of massage therapy for individuals who live in Scottsburg, IN. Deep tissue massage involves intense pressure into the muscles to break down muscle adhesions and help relax rigid tissue. Dr. Craig recommends deep-tissue massage for patients who experience chronic muscle tension and pain, fibromyalgia, sciatica, osteoarthritis, and postural problems. Swedish massage uses massage oil and gentle pressure to help loosen joint and muscle tension. This provides relaxation, improved flexibility, increased circulation and oxygenation of the blood, and enhanced detoxification of the muscles and body. Relaxation massage is conducted in an ambient atmosphere with delicate lighting and oil aromatherapy to foster a holistic and healing sensory experience. Prenatal massage is excellent for expectant mothers to help alleviate lower back pain, swollen ankles, stress, and anxiety, and is therapeutic for both mom and baby. Sports massage is an increasingly popular form of pre-game and post-game rehabilitation and is excellent for addressing injuries, increasing range of motion, and optimizing athletic performance.
